Lottery online is a type of gambling where players can participate in lotteries from the comfort of their homes. The games are played over the Internet and are governed by state laws. Most states regulate lotteries through their gaming commissions. The state governments also set the minimum age for playing. In addition, they set the maximum jackpot amount. Some states even prohibit the sale of lottery tickets to minors. The government also encourages responsible play by requiring players to pay attention to their spending habits and limit the number of times they play.

There are many different types of online lotteries available. Some offer free games while others charge a small fee for participating. Some are operated by state governments while others are independent organizations. The latter are typically funded through advertising, subscriptions or other means. The prize money for these games can be large, but the odds of winning are often low. The best way to maximize your chances of winning is to play a lotto-style game that offers a wide variety of prizes.

The Internet has made it possible to play the lottery from a computer or smartphone. Some sites use a random number generator to determine the winning numbers, while others allow you to select your own numbers. Most of these sites accept credit cards, which makes them a convenient way to play the lottery. Some also allow you to participate in live lotteries and buy a ticket online with just one click.

In Liechtenstein, the International Lottery Foundation (ILLF) is a state-controlled charitable organization that operates the country’s nationwide lottery games. It pioneered Internet gaming, launching the first-ever lottery website, PLUS Lotto, in 1995 and processing the first-ever online lottery transaction. The ILLF also supports charitable projects and organizations domestically and internationally.

Buying a lottery ticket in Canada used to be illegal until 1967, when Montreal mayor Jean Drapeau introduced a -lrb- ‘voluntary tax’ -rrb- to help the city recover from the expenses incurred during the World’s Fair and the new subway system. The federal Liberal government responded with an Omnibus Bill to bring a host of outdated laws up to date, including the one on lotteries.

Laos’ communist authorities are rigging the national lottery in an effort to avoid large pay-outs, sources tell RFA’s Lao Service. Drawings of the lottery, which take place three times a week in the capital Vientiane, frequently show numbers that vanish from purchased tickets or are deemed unlucky. In an attempt to reduce the occurrence of these events, Prime Minister Thongloun Sisoulith sent a directive requesting better oversight of the lottery.
